HOME AGAIN
LORD & LADY WILLINGDON. By Telegraph—Press Association—Copyright. (Received This Day. 10.25 a.m.) LONDON, March 27. Lord Willingdon, who represented the British Government at the New Zealand Centennial celebrations, and Lady Willingdon, have returned. They were met by the Duke of Devonshire and the New Zealand High Commissioner (Mr W. J. Jordan) and Mrs Jordan.
